Location
This hotel warmly welcomes guests in Lynwood.
Facilities
A range of services and amenities are available to guests at the hotel. Wireless internet access is provided to guests. Guests arriving by car can park their vehicles in the car park.
Rooms
A telephone, a TV and WiFi also come standard in the rooms.